Sign up to see your chancesHeritage University is a private-nonprofit university located in Toppenish, WA. It is a small institution with approximately 842 undergraduate students. Annual tuition for out-of-state students is $17,744. The graduation rate is 18.4%.

Toppenish, Washington, is a small city located in the Yakima Valley, known for its rich cultural heritage and beautiful landscapes. The region experiences a semi-arid climate, characterized by warm summers and mild winters, creating an inviting environment for outdoor activities year-round.
